About the Women's Care Group
Women's Care Group is a trusted medical institution located at 5851 95th Street in Oak Lawn, Illinois. Specializing in women's health, our team of dedicated doctors and healthcare professionals provide comprehensive care for women of all ages. From routine check-ups to specialized treatments, we offer a wide range of services to ensure the well-being of our patients. With a focus on compassion and expertise, Women's Care Group is committed to providing personalized care and support to every woman who walks through our doors.
